Discover Denali includes information on how to get to the park, what to see on the road, where to stay (including campsites, cottages, hotels, motels), side trips and excursions, and tips for fishing, hiking, even climbing Mt flightseeing . McKinley (also known as Denali, the “high”). There are also remains of an interesting history and folklore, extensive maps, and some personal views of the author. It is the first and only source of information that provides detailed descriptions of the 43 sections of the park, including the backpack and camping information that until now only been available on arrival.
